It's hard to turn regular season success into postseason wins, a fact Rome can now relate to. They fell just short of the Johns Creek Gladiators by a score of 2-1 on Tuesday. If Rome were looking for revenge after losing 3-0 to Johns Creek when the teams met back in April of 2024, then they'll just have to keep looking.

The defeat snapped Rome's winning streak at four games and leaves them with a 15-4 record. As for Johns Creek, they are on a roll lately: they've won 11 of their last 12 matches. That's provided a nice bump to their 20-2 record this season.
Rome does not have any more games scheduled as of now. As for Johns Creek, they will welcome Sprayberry at 8:00 p.m. on Friday. Johns Creek's defense better be ready for this one: Sprayberry have averaged an impressive 3.9 goals per game this season.
